    Im looking for a controller game pad for my 1520, I was told that I could use a ps2 controller with some USB thing which would be ideal because in my case I will be using it to play Phantasy Star Universe which is a ps2 port game on pc. However If i can spend money on a good solid game pad I could do that as well, If any one knows where I can buy the Thing I need to plug in my ps2 controller to make it work as a game pad, or a good game pad for under 30 dollars please help Thanks!

    Oh man, there are so many choices in gamepads with usb. Just go to your local electronica store and pick out the one that feels good for you. I really like the Logitech chillstream myself (the silver one). It has a Xbox 360 layout but it is one of the few controllers that has the left analog stick in the upper position where the d-pad usually is.

    I personally would recommend the Logitech Dual Action Controller.(USB 2.0)
    It has the Playstation 2 Form Factor and you can get it for a very low price.
    It is supported by every game.
    I used it with NHL 06 and 07 and with NBA Live 06.
    It doesn't lag and for the low price I would highly recommend it.
